Who is BYD?

The brand's presence in Europe is still modest, but it is a leader in the automotive industry. As introduced in this article, the brand has achieved impressive figures over the last two years: 

  • 2022: nearly 900,000 electric cars sold
  • 2021: nearly 600,000 vehicle sales, with the addition of nearly 1,700,000 plug-in hybrid models.

To talk about its history, BYD (Build Your Dreams) was founded in February 1995 in Shenzhen, China, by Wang Chuanfu.

The brand began by manufacturing lithium-ion batteries and has diversified over the years:

  • Via the automotive sector: market entry in 2003
  • Via rail transit: creation of SkyRail, a monorail system for example 
  • Via renewable energy 
  • Via electronics

BYD: what explains its leadership?

The company is first and foremost a battery manufacturer, where it is the market leader.

In fact, its batteries are built using a technology only available from BYD: the Blade battery . Rectangular and flat in shape, this technology has a number of advantageous features, including :

  • High safety: thanks to lithium-iron-phosphate, the raw material improves cooling efficiency and preheating performance
  • Extended range: by using the blade battery, the surface area is increased by more than 50%, unlike with conventional batteries. This ensures greater energy density and optimizes the vehicle's range. 
  • Longer battery life: the Blade battery has over 5,000 charge/discharge cycles. This is well beyond conventional batteries, which cycle between 1,000 and 1,500 times, and have an average lifespan of around 10 years, according to many manufacturers.

BYD: electric models due in 2023

The year 2023 is shaping up well for the Chinese brand. A number of electric vehicles are already on the global market, and new models are already in the pipeline.

BYD ATTO 3

At the start of 2023, it's the BYD ATTO 3a compact SUV is the talk of the town. Indeed, this BYD electric is based on the new e-platform 3.0, bringing safety, performance and longer life to the vehicle.

With all this technology, the car is equipped with a 150 kW (200 hp) engine and a range of up to 420 km.

As for recharging, the ATTO 3 has a capacity of 88 kW DC, capable of recharging the vehicle from 30% to 80%, in just 29 min.

The vehicle is priced at €46,690 and comes in 4 different colors:

  • Surf blue
  • Ski white
  • Climbing gray
  • Course red

BYD HAN

The latest addition to the catalog is the BYD HAN. A luxurious electric sedan5-meter long, powered by a 380 kW motor.

This electric car is not just a means of getting around, it's also a mobile energy source. We're talking about V2L (Vehicle to Load) technology. Thanks to the BYD HAN, you can recharge other electrical items such as camping equipment, laptops and electric bicycles.

The BYD HAN is offered à 70 800 € in 6 colors:

  • Space black
  • Timeless grey
  • Snow white
  • IA Blue
  • Imperial red
  • Mountain green

BYD TANG

A second electric SUV completes the range: the BYD TANG.

With up to 400 km of range (in the WLTP cycle), the BYD TANG acc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in 4.6 seconds.

To recharge the BYD TANG, 30 minutes is enough for a 30-80% charge with 120 kW.

Like most electric vehicles on the market, you can control your BYD TANG remotely, using the BYD application. For example, you can: 

  • Unlocking the vehicle 
  • Set the temperature inside the vehicle in advance
  • Check tire pressure 
  • Check vehicle range and power level 

The application is available free of charge on the App Store and Google Play.

This car costs 70 800 €all options included, so all you have to do is choose your color:

  • Black sand silver
  • Mountain gray
  • Snow white
  • Stone blue
  • Imperial red

Regarding the marketing of these electric cars on French soil, at the Mondial de l'Automobile in October 2022Carlos, Managing Director and co-founder of Cosmobilis (under the BYmyCAR subsidiary)subsidiary, presented the 3 electric models and announced his exclusive partnership with the BYD brand.

To make sales possible, Cosmobilis has already opened a BYD outlet in Paris, on Rue de Rivoli, and will continue to expand throughout France.

BYD and Tesla: a duel or a collaboration?

Tesla and BYD are competitors on the market, since both car brands offer similar electric cars, both sedans and high-end SUVs.

However, there are a few nuances to consider. The American brand has chosen its competitor to supply BYD's Blade batteries and integrate them into their Tesla Model Y Rear-wheel drive. As we mentioned earlier, BYD has a wealth of know-how when it comes to electric batteries. These make their vehicles more efficient, as do those of their competitors.

Despite this collaboration, the Chinese brand wants to accelerate its position in the market and confront Tesla, in particular with numerous models such as the BYD Seal, a competitor to the Model 3.

For now, Tesla has managed to hold on to its number 1 position in the European electric vehicle market. Not least thanks to price cuts on its Model 3 and Model Y Propulsion at the beginning of 2023, to enable them to benefit from the ecological bonus. But many Chinese brands are arriving on the European market, and represent a real threat to the American automaker.
